I worked on a personal portrait project called Familiar Faces where I invited people I’ve met in Singapore, people who have helped me with my photography one way or the other. I was able to photograph a total of 41 awesome people, and I figured one of the best ways to present the collection of portraits really was to put them together in one panoramic frame.
You get to see each of these beautiful people in a comfortable pose, with a welcoming expression and no pretense – a glimpse of how they look when you have a normal conversation with them.
